Objective:

The objectives of this research project are to: (1) enhance the archive of existing data for these systems with remotely sensed and time-series information on key water quality and habitat condition variables; (2) exploit detailed knowledge of ecosystem structure and function to synthesize this archive and develop candidate indicators; and (3) test the ability of these indicators to gauge ecosystem health and unambiguously detect trends resulting from both natural variability and anthropogenic stresses in multiple estuaries.

Progress Summary:

We report on continuing progress on the development, testing, and application of integrative indicators of ecological condition, integrity, and sustainability across the four representative estuarine systems on the Atlantic coast of the United States (see Figure 1) and other estuarine systems where these indicators are being employed in water quality monitoring and habitat characterization programs. The Atlantic Coast Environmental Indicators Consortium (ACE INC) core estuarine ecosystems include the Nation’s two largest estuarine complexes, Chesapeake Bay, MD/VA, and Albemarle-Pamlico Sound, North Carolina; a small estuary, the Parker River, situated in the Plum Island National Science Foundation (NSF) Long-Term Ecosystem Research (LTER) site in Massachusetts; and a river-dominated system in the southeast Atlantic Bight, the North River Inlet, South Carolina. These sites are representative of three primary producer bases (intertidal marsh—Plum Island and North Inlet; plankton dominated–Chesapeake Bay and Pamlico Sound; seagrass dominated—portions of Chesapeake Bay and Pamlico Sound). These systems also support ongoing, long-term water quality/habitat monitoring programs, serving as the databases for indicator development and testing. These systems contain both pristine and anthropogenically impacted waters. In addition, ACE INC investigators have established collaborations with university, U.S. Environmental Protection Agency (EPA), and other agency (National Oceanic and Atmospheric Administration [NOAA], National Aeronautics and Space Administration [NASA], U.S. Department of Agriculture [USDA], U.S. Geological Survey [USGS]) researchers working in Galveston Bay, Texas; Florida Bay, Tampa Bay, Appalachicola, Pensacola, and Escambia Bays, and the St. Johns River Estuary, Florida; the Mississippi Delta and adjacent Northern Gulf of Mexico; the San Francisco Bay-Delta region, California; and the Great Lakes region where additional testing and application of these indicators are underway.

The indicators we are examining form the backbone of ecosystem, regional, and national water quality, habitat assessment, ecosystem integrity and health, and living resources monitoring and modeling efforts (see Table 1). These indicators are used to calibrate and ground truth aircraft and satellite remote sensing of estuarine and coastal resources, including plant community structure, function, ecosystem function, and overall ecological condition. Microbes, microalgae, marsh, and seagrass proxies are being linked with metrics of trophic structure to provide indicators of living resources status.

ACE INC is teaming up with the ASC (H. Paerl, R. Torres and D.H. Wardrop, Co-Chairs) to organize a Special Session at the 2004 American Society of Limnology and Oceanography (ASLO) Summer Meeting in Savannah, Georgia (June 13-17, 2004), entitled “ Indicators of Environmental Condition and Change Along the Freshwater-Marine Continuum.”

More than 20 abstracts from EPA EaGLe and numerous other investigators have been accepted, and this session will run for 2 days (June15-16). In addition, at least 10 poster abstracts have been received. As of April 1, 2004, it was the most heavily subscribed session for the ASLO meetings, attesting to the broad interest and work in this research and management area.

EaGLe Data and Metadata Archiving Effort

Postdoctorate L. Valdes of ACE INC has been working closely with data representatives from each EaGLe Center to develop ways to archive adequately the data and metadata collected by EaGLe investigators during the funding period. The EaGLe data committee (EDC), which is comprised of one data manager from each EaGLe Center, was created immediately following the 2002 EaGLe Annual Meeting, where the need to archive and store the large amounts of high-quality EaGLe data that are being collected became apparent. This way, the data can be made available to future investigators. This was particularly necessary for the long-term monitoring data sets that can be used as important baseline information in future studies. To make the data sets useful and to ensure their correct interpretation in the future, each data set requires proper metadata. Metadata is information about the data set and includes items such as purpose of data collection, geographic coverage, reasons for station selection, and so on. The EDC thus has collaborated with the EPA Environmental Information Management System and the Computer Sciences Corporation to develop an EaGLe modified version of the Federal Geographic Data Committee metadata standards that represent not only geospatial data, but also other EaGLe data types, including biological data. The EDC has been involved in the development of Web-based metadata tables based on these standards. The EDC will begin to archive EaGLe data sets and their associated metadata during 2004.
